没有合适的资源?快使用搜索试试~ 我知道了~
介绍WINDOWS PHONE 7 系统较为详细的控件
资源推荐
资源详情
资源评论
Hands-On Lab
Windows Phone 页面导航和控件
实验版本号 : 1.1.0
最后更新 : 3/6/2011
Windows Phone
导航和控件实验手册
Page |
2
目录
概述
..................................................................................................................................................
3
练习 1: 介绍 Windows Phone 导航切换模型
..................................................................................
7
任务 1 – Visual Studio 中创建一个 Windows Phone 应用程序工程
...................................
10
任务 2 – 添加页面以及页面间的导航
..................................................................................
26
练习 2: 介绍 Windows Phone 应用程序可用的控件
...................................................................
32
任务 1 – 添加多媒体元素来播放多媒体文件
.....................................................................
33
任务 2 – 利用 ListBox 来显示图片
........................................................................................
37
任务 3 – 构建简单的 Web 浏览器
........................................................................................
46
练习 3: 介绍 Windows Phone 的服务
...........................................................................................
53
任务 1 – 处理页面方向的更改
.............................................................................................
53
任务 2 – 处理 Back 按钮点击事件
........................................................................................
58
任务 3 – 添加一个应用程序栏
.............................................................................................
59
总结
................................................................................................................................................
74
Windows Phone
导航和控件实验手册
Page |
3
概述
这个实验向您介绍了 Windows Phone 版面设计系统和 Chrome 操作系统 / 浏览器,包括在 Windows
Phone Silverlight 应用程序中不同屏幕(页面)之间基本的导航切换。在这个实验中您将会构建一个
应用程序导航包括各种不同页面之间的转换,每个页面显示不同的电话功能,例如播放一段音频或
者视频文件。您将还会为主导航页面添加一个应用程序栏,目的是为了展露应用程序中的一些功
能。在这个过程中,您将会学会如何使用针对 Windows Phone 的 Visual Studio 2010 Express 来构建
和设计一个 Windows Phone 应用程序。 实验假设您已经有 XAML 的知识并熟悉 Silverlight 3 。
Windows Phone 应用程序平台能提供 :
非常棒的应用程序和游戏 。使用 Silverlight and XNA 架构为 Windows Phone7 打造互动
的,引人注目的,高品质的应用程序和游戏。
快速,高品质以及功能丰富的应用 .
.
.
. Visual Studio 2010 和 Expression Blend 与硬件规格
标准化的 W i ndows Phone7 相结合,将会在每一台移动设备上使您美梦成真。
更大的机会,更好的伙伴关系 .
.
.
. 利用您现在的技能和 Windows Phone7 所提供的工具建
立更多应用程序 和游戏,并送达到您的客户而不用考虑他正在使用何种设备。
Windows Phone Marketplace 负责销售和分销,您并不用参与进来。仅需编码和赚
钱 !
目标
实验结束后您将会 :
对 Silverlight 应用程序导航切换模型的总体有较高层面的认识。特便是对 Windows
Phone 7 应用程序的页面和框架导航模型有较深理解。
PhoneApplicationFrame
PhoneApplicationPage
使用导航切换服务
处理回退键
知道如何控制手机的取向
知道如何为您的应用程序页面添加应用程序栏和系统托盘
应用程序上可用的控件,包括:
列表框
Windows Phone
导航和控件实验手册
Page |
4
浏览器
超级链接按钮
媒介
先决条件
要完成本动手实验,您需要以下工具:
用于 Windows Phone 的 M icrosoft Visual Studio 2010 Express 或者是 Microsoft Visual
Studio 2010 Windows Phone Developer Tools
Windows Phone 开发者工具
注释 :
:
:
: 您可从该网址下载工具 http://developer.windowsphone.com
安装
为了方便,本实验手册中的大部分代码以 Visual Studio 代码段的形式提供。要安装代码段 :
在 lab's 下的 Source\Setup
Source\Setup
Source\Setup
Source\Setup 文件夹,执行 . vsi
vsi
vsi
vsi 安装程序。
注释 :
:
:
: 如果你在执行代码片段的安装程序时遇到问题,你可以通过拷 贝
Source\Setup\CodeSnippets
Source\Setup\CodeSnippets
Source\Setup\CodeSnippets
Source\Setup\CodeSnippets 文件夹下的所有 .snippet 文件到目录 :
\My
\My
\My
\My Documents\Visual
Documents\Visual
Documents\Visual
Documents\Visual Studio
Studio
Studio
Studio 2010\Code
2010\Code
2010\Code
2010\Code Snippets\Visual
Snippets\Visual
Snippets\Visual
Snippets\Visual C#\My
C#\My
C#\My
C#\My Code
Code
Code
Code Snippets
Snippets
Snippets
Snippets 来
进行手动安装代码段
Windows Phone
导航和控件实验手册
Page |
5
使用代码段
利用这些代码段,您实际上已经获得了编程操作所会用到的所有代码。这个实验文档将会准确的告
诉您何时使用这些代码。例如 ,
图表 1
1
1
1
使用 Visual Studio 代码段把代码插入到你的工程里
为了把代码段添加到 Visual Studio 中 :
1. 把光标放在你想插入代码的位置上。
2. 开始输入段的名字(没有空格和连字号)。
3. 看 IntelliSense 显示匹配代码段的名称。
4. 选择正确的代码段 ( 保持输入直到正确的段名被选中 ) 。
5. 击 Tab 键两次,代码将会被插入到光标的位置。
图表 2
2
2
2
开始输入段名
剩余74页未读,继续阅读
资源评论
sinat_15166529
- 粉丝: 0
- 资源: 1
上传资源 快速赚钱
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
安全验证
文档复制为VIP权益,开通VIP直接复制
信息提交成功